A synchronization scheme for stored multimedia streams

Geyer, Werner;Bernhardt, Christoph;Biersack, Ernst W
IDMS 1996, International Workshop on Interactive Distributed Multimedia Systems and Telecommunication Services, March 4-6, 1996, Berlin, Germany / Also available in LNCS Volume 1045

Multimedia streams such as audio and video impose tight temporal
constraints due to their continuous nature. Often, different multimedia streams
must be played out in a synchronized way. We present a scheme to ensure the
continuous and synchronous playout of stored multimedia streams. We propose
a protocol for the synchronized playback and we compute the buffer required to
achieve both, the continuity within a single substream and the synchronization
between related substreams. The scheme is very general because it only makes a
single assumption, namely that the jitter is bounded.
